Workplace grievances and employee job performance in Abuja Continental Hotel

Abstract

In the vibrant hospitality industry, unresolved workplace grievances can significantly impair employee job performance, potentially compromising service quality and organizational success. This study investigates the effect of workplace grievances on employee job performance in Abuja Continental Hotel. Employing a quantitative research design, the study utilized a census technique to survey 267 non-managerial employees. A high response rate of 92% was achieved, providing a robust dataset for analysis. The research examined four variables of workplace grievances; miscommunication, overloaded work, aggressive supervisory behaviour and training gaps. Partial Least Square Structural Equation Modeling (PLS-SEM) was employed to analyze the data, offering insights into the complex relationships between these variables and employee job performance. Findings reveal that miscommunication, overloaded work, and training gaps significantly and positively affect employee job performance. However, aggressive supervisory behaviour did not show a significant effect on job performance in this context. Based on the findings, it is recommended that Abuja Continental Hotel implement a comprehensive workplace improvement programme. This programme should focus on enhancing communication channels, optimizing workload distribution, and developing a robust training curriculum to address the identified grievances and boost employee job performance.
